After the real estate market spiked in 2016 many people, including the Baig family, decided to move from Toronto and look for their new dream home in Grimsby Ontario.

Due to rising home prices and other living expenses, the trend of moving out of the big city to smaller nearby communities has been going on for years.

What does this mean for new and current residents of the Town of Grimsby?

GRIMSBY HOME INSURANCE COSTS

According to Driving.ca, Grimsby drivers pay some of the lowest auto insurance rates of any town with over 15,000 residents in Ontario.

However no definitive data can be found regarding where Grimsby ranks in terms of home insurance, but it stands to reason that homeowners in Grimsby may also pay less than the average for Ontario home insurance as well, which according to RateHub.ca is a little over $1,400 per year.

    ARE THERE UNIQUE RISKS TO OWNING A HOME IN GRIMSBY?

    The annual rainfall is a little over 38 inches per year, but this is well within the average for most Ontario communities.

    While the town has made strides with shoreline erosion protection in recent years, the fact that it’s located on the south shore of Lake Ontario means the neighbourhoods on the shoreline may be at increased risk of damage to their property from high winds, storm surges, floods and lake effect snow.

    In terms of fire prevention and education, Grimsby has an award-winning fire department operating out of 2 fire stations. Grimsby Fire Department has a main station on Ontario Street and a second station on Mountain Road.

    There does not appear to be any notable significant risk to Grimsby homeowners relative to most surrounding municipalities.

    WHY IS GRIMSBY SUCH AN ATTRACTIVE PLACE TO BUY A HOME?

    From a former GTA homeowner’s perspective, the relatively lower home prices have been proven to be a key factor but since more than just former GTA homeowners are migrating into town, there must be more to it than that.

    With a growing, yet still relatively low, population of around 29,000 (according to the 2021 census), there is still room to move about within the town known as the gateway between Hamilton and Niagara.

    Grimsby ranks in the top 25% of places to live in Canada when it comes to health and education, is well known for having many great local wineries and is home to The Peach Kings Hockey Club.

    Grimsby is where the Forty Creek Distillery calls home as one of many popular local businesses that attract visitors.

    Enjoy recreation? Being located on the Niagara Escarpment and having the Bruce Trail run through town, Grimsby offers several picturesque outdoor spaces such as Beamer Falls.
